When done right, softened cabbage leaves, surrounding a filling of seasoned ground meat, are simmered in a smooth tomato sauce flavored with warm spices, sugar, and vinegar. Many times, however blown-out rolls are filled with chewy, flavorless meat and are swimming in a sugary sauce. Our recipe gently cooks the stuffed rolls in the oven to reduce the risk of "roll blowout."
